> > Right now, only one configuration file can be processed
> > (conf/bblayers.conf)
> > and it can only have one version number. This is a cause of immense
> > friction
> > between OE-Core and Poky since if one needs a version change, it
> > shouldn't
> > be forced on the other.
> > 
> > We'd like to rename the meta-yocto layer (within the meta-yocto
> > repository)
> > to meta-poky. To do this, we need to correct the bblayers.conf file
> > and that
> > means changing the sanity version. After the pain this caused the
> > last time,
> > Paul made me promise never to have them out of sync between OE-Core
> > and Poky,
> > equally, having every distro changing config update OE-Core isn't
> > scalable
> > either.
> > 
> > This patch changes the sanity upgrade method to list a more generic
> > format:
> > 
> > <config file>:<current version variable name>:<required version
> > variable name>:<upgrade function>
> > 
> > This in theory allows us to support upgrades to any of the core
> > configuration files, and allow layers to extend them as needed.
> > Files
> > with the same name can be handled in different layers by setting a
> > unique
> > version name variable in the file itself. The upgrade code is only
> > called
> > if the version variable is set.
> > 
> > To allow us to make the poky name change and use a new
> > configuration file
> > name, one last version bump is included for poky to handle the
> > transition.
